Boat cruise tragedy: Sheila was a great swimmer — Ex-Jinja MP Nathan Nabeta mourns

Former Jinja East Member of Parliament, Mr Nathan Igeme Nabeta, has described his former companion, Sheila Mbonimpa as a great swimmer whom he hoped would survive the Lake Victoria boat cruise tragedy.

While addressing addressing mourners, relatives and friends who turned up at St Andrew’s Church in Jinja District in honour of Sheila yesterday, Igeme stated Sheila was ‘one of the best swimmers’ he knew.

“Sheila was one of the best swimmers I know. May be it was God’s plan to take her life”, he stated.

One of the survivors of the tragedy, a one Samalie re-echoed the words of Igeme revealing that she swam to the shore with hope that her close friend, Sheila too had made it alive since she too was a good swimmer.

Samalie stated that it got dark and she feared to dive back in the turbulent waters to look for her friend.

Sheila will be laid to rest today in Kisoro.

UPDF and police marine units have so far recovered 32 bodies while scores are still missing and feared dead.
